The Makefile currently controlling compilation of this code is obj-y meaning that it currently is not being built as a module by anyone.
Lets remove the couple traces of modularity so that when reading the code there is no doubt it is builtin-only. Since module_init translates to device_initcall in the non-modular case, the init ordering remains unchanged with this commit. However one could argue that subsys_initcall() might make more sense. We don't replace module.h with init.h since the file already has that.
